Product Description
This shows the Africa Twin, CRF1000L Sub mount, that mounts under the bars and retains the rubber vibration dampening system for a smooth, stable ride. This is a bolt on kit that mounts in less than an hour in most cases. It also allows plenty of room for extra components such as GPS and Route maps mounts etc. It offers two different bar mount positions to accommodate tall or short riders.
The Mount-Kit-Only includes everything except the stabilizer and link arm. This mounting kit includes a new SUB mount/Bar mount assembly, billet aluminum frame bracket, tower pin, instructions and all necessary hardware. This application requires the stabilizer be mounted in the reversed position but uses a standard link-arm. The bar mounts are reversible to achieve 2 different mounting positions, position 1 is 14mm forward of stock, and position 2 is 24mm forward of stock, both of which are normally desirable on this bike. Taller riders will like the 24mm position normally. This is a significant improvement to the stability of this big Adventure bike.
"SUB" mount stands for Stabilizer Under Bars, originally designed for raising the bars. These kits are designed for use with Oversize bars. "Bar reducers" are available as an option, to convert the kit to standard diameter bars, should that be desired. This concept allows more room for other equipment such as, Global Positioning Systems(GPS) or Enduro/Rally computers and yet still retain the quick access for adjusting the stabilizer. This is also good for the taller rider who wants his bars a little higher, as it raises the bar location approximately 11-25mm, depending on the model of bike. In some cases, you might consider a lower bend handlebar bend at the same time, unless you are trying to achieve a higher bar height along with your stabilizer installation. The SUB mounts are only available on certain models based on the physical limitations of mounting in this area.
